Live Oak County, Beeville set to meet for 8/9/10 district title

The District 29 championship in the 8/9/10 division will be decided in a best-of-three series between Zone A champion Live Oak County and Zone B champion Beeville.

Game 1 of the series will be played June 22 at 7 p.m. and Game 2 is slated for June 23 at 7 p.m. Game 3, if necessary, will be played June 24 at 7 p.m. All games in the series will be played at the Beeville Little League Complex inside Veterans Memorial Park in Beeville.

The winner of the district title will advance to the sectional tournament.

Both Live Oak County and Beeville came out of their zone brackets with unblemished records.

Live Oak won the Zone A title with a 13-12 victory over Rockport-Fulton. Live Oak opened the tournament with a win over Rockport-Fulton in the championship semifinals, then beat Refugio 14-0 to reach the zone championship.

Beeville bested Mathis 21-17 in a rematch of a game two nights prior to capture the Zone B crown. Beeville opened with a win over Odem, then beat Mathis 15-5 to get to the zone championship.
